The bearingless peamanent magnet slice motor, which combines function of synchronous motor and magnetic bearings, can provide both torque and radial suspension forces. The rotor of the bearingless peamanent magnet slice motor can rotate with no mechanical friction. In recent years, bearingless peamanent magnet slice motors have been developed for semiconductor industry, chemical industry and life sciences field. This dissertation focuses on the fundamental theory and experiments of bearingless peamanent magnet slice motor including driver system models, the digital control system design and transducer. The detail contents are as follows:Firstly, the principle of radial suspension force is expounded. The drive system model of the bearingless peamanent magnet slice motor are deduced. In order to realize the control of torque and radial suspension forces for bearingless peamanent magnet slice motor, a control system based on rotor flux oriented control is designed. The structure of slice motor is studied and the correctness of suspension principle are verified by ANSOFT software, which is finite element analysis software of electrical machines.Secondly, the principle of a three-level voltage convertor is studied and expounded. Using Matlab/Simulink toolbox, the simulation model is established and the capability of the three-level voltage convertor is verified. Based on the capability of a bearingless peamanent magnet slice motor,a CRPWM convertor and signal interface cards are designed and realized.Finally, based on the principle of rotor flux oriented control, the hardware digital control system is designed and set up ,and the flowcharts of each software functional block are presented. The digital control system is debugged and optimized. The experimental rig of digital control system is set up and is used to validate the control system, the CRPWM convertor and the signal interface cards.
